如何检查Python是否安装了openpyxl
问题描述
在Python中使用openpyxl库进行Excel文件的读写操作时,我们需要先确保该库已经安装在Python环境中。本文将介绍如何检查Python是否已经安装了openpyxl库。
方案概述
为了检查Python是否已经安装了openpyxl库,我们可以使用以下几种方法:
- 使用
pip
命令检查是否已安装openpyxl库 - 在Python代码中尝试导入openpyxl库,如果导入失败则说明未安装
方法一:使用pip命令检查是否已安装openpyxl库
我们可以使用pip
命令来检查openpyxl库是否已安装。在命令行中执行以下命令:
pip show openpyxl
如果输出结果中包含openpyxl的信息,则说明openpyxl已经安装。否则,需要进行安装。
方法二:在Python代码中尝试导入openpyxl库
我们可以在Python代码中尝试导入openpyxl库,如果导入失败则说明openpyxl库未安装。以下是示例代码:
try:
import openpyxl
print("openpyxl已安装")
except ImportError:
print("openpyxl未安装")
上述代码中,我们使用try
和except
语句来捕获ImportError
异常。如果导入openpyxl库成功,则会打印"openpyxl已安装";如果导入失败,则会打印"openpyxl未安装"。
总结
本文介绍了如何检查Python是否已经安装了openpyxl库。我们可以使用pip
命令来检查是否已安装,也可以在Python代码中尝试导入库来判断是否安装。如果openpyxl库已安装,则可以继续使用该库进行Excel文件的读写操作。
代码块和表格示例
以下是一个使用Markdown语法标识代码块的示例:
def hello_world():
print("Hello, world!")
hello_world()
以下是一个使用Markdown语法标识表格的示例:
姓名 | 年龄 | 性别 |
---|---|---|
张三 | 25 | 男 |
李四 | 30 | 女 |
关系图示例
以下是一个使用Mermaid语法中的erDiagram标识关系图的示例:
erDiagram
CUSTOMER ||--o{ ORDER : places
CUSTOMER ||--o{ INVOICE : "liable for"
ORDER }|..|{ ORDER_LINE : contains
PRODUCT ||--|{ ORDER_LINE : "ordered in"
INVOICE ||--|{ INVOICE_LINE : "includes"
PRODUCT }|--|{ INVOICE_LINE : "listed in"